  • Patent number: 11848153
    Abstract: A periodic arrangement of magnets are used to form structures that channel the potential energy that a magnet possesses into kinetic energy in a controlled fashion to perform some useful work or function. One function is to create a magnetic chute that converts the potential energy of a magnetic projectile into kinetic energy that is used to channel the projectile to follow a path achieving high velocities along a path. The path is formed by assembling magnets periodically along the path in a certain fashion to create a magnetic chute that allows the magnetic projectile to slide easily along the path since the projectile is confined by the shape of the magnetic chute.

  • Patent number: 10386457
    Abstract: An apparatus is described that can monitor the sounds and voices of infants and children in a house by judicially placing nodes in key locations of the home. The network has intelligence and uses voice recognition to enable, disable, reroute, or alter the network. The network uses voice recognition to follow a child from node to node, monitors the children according to activity and uses memory to delay the voices so the adult can hear the individual conversations. An adult that has been assigned privilege can disable all nodes from any node in the network. Another apparatus can locate an individual by voice recognition or sounds they emit including walking, breathing and even a heartbeat. The sound is detected at several microphones that have a specific positional relationship to a room or an enclosement. Triangulations of the time differences of the audio signal detected by the microphones are used to determine the location or position of the audio source in the room.

  • Patent number: 9965140
    Abstract: Location markers are placed on objects presented on a display screen. The location markers can be letters, numbers, or shapes placed near the desired objects to be viewed. After magnification, those earlier determined location markers of the display screen are located off-screen. However, arrows are labeled and point to the off-screen markers. The user moves the background image in the direction of the arrow to find that object. This innovative technique allows the user to mark locations, magnify the image of the map, and find all marked locations (without reverting to a lower magnification) by following pointers that direct the user to locations that are currently out of view of the screen. Furthermore, the user can find all marked locations without getting lost.

  • Patent number: 9545168
    Abstract: Steam heating used with conventional heating techniques achieves a rapid boiling point. An intelligent electronic control system which uses sensors placed at various points in the system to monitor and/or control cooking, interacts with the Internet to determine cooking steps, powers embedded electronics in vessels by RF energy, and adjusts the heating temperatures of the contents of the vessel as a function of time. A stove will provide configurable tubes with a coupling unit at their end to attach various steam wands easily moved into position that provide this steam to vessels placed on a grill. Delicate cooking of comestibles can be achieved by maintaining a controlled temperature or cycling the temperature to maximize cooking without losing significant nutrients of the comestibles. Small coupling holes introduce steam at the bottom surface of a vessel to efficiently cook comestibles. The coupling holes have a radius which stratifies the Young-Laplace equation.

  • Patent number: 9368884
    Abstract: A system is described that consists of components that are magnetically and electronically coupled together. The electronic coupling allows signals and power/ground to couple between the various components. The magnetic coupling allows the portable system to come apart without damaging the components when an element of a component gets unexpectedly snagged after passing an obstacle. The components can be easily collected and reassembled to reconstruct the system. Furthermore, the positioning of the magnets in the magnetic coupling provides a lock and key combination in that the pattern and anti-pattern between mating surface couplings can be designed to only allow one orientation when the units are coupled. This restriction in orientation prevents the power leads from shorting to ground or other signal leads during the reassembly thereby preventing damage to the system.

  • Patent number: 9332442
    Abstract: A mobile device which is moved within this network can stay connected to the network. The network routes signals from client to client and from the Internet to client using transceivers. The transceivers in the relay can be a software radio and can be software controlled. Streams of bits are transferred from a source to a destination in a wireless network. Portions of these streams of bits can be transferred between these software radios to distribute signals in the network. In addition, servers can be located within the network to provide local and immediate high bandwidth information. As the bandwidth increases, the range of the wireless signal typically decreases. Thus, inserting relays or multiple transceivers can be used to maintain high bandwidth coverage over a large networking range.

  • Patent number: 9319665
    Abstract: An involuntary action adjusted by the accommodation of the crystalline lens of the eye provides the data to the embedded algorithm to get the new image. Instead of the user performing a voluntary action to control the embedded algorithm, an involuntary action by the user is used to control the embedded algorithm allowing the user to automatically adjust the Plane of Depth (POD) for a Light Field Photograph (LFP) image or an eyeglass image. The adjustment of eyeglass image is used by an accommodation system to control the mechanical system of lenses in an eyeglass to automatically focus the glasses over a range of PODs. In addition, a voluntary far/near button can be used manually to adjust the POD for both the LFP image and the eyeglass adjustment. The variation of the crystalline thickness to adjust the focus of nearby and distant objects is called accommodation.
